package com.learnjava.concurent;
import java.util.concurrent.CountDownLatch;
import java.util.concurrent.ExecutorService;
import java.util.concurrent.Executors;
import java.util.concurrent.TimeUnit;
public class ThreadLocalTest {
public static void main(String[] args) throws InterruptedException {
// testThreadIsolation();
// testInitialValue();
// testSetGetRemove();
// testThreadLocalAsMapKey();
// testThreadPoolShouldRemove();
testHashIncrementDistribution();
}
/**
* 核心结果:同一个ThreadLocal对象,在不同线程中保存的是不同副本。
*/
public static void testThreadIsolation() throws InterruptedException {
System.out.println("\n==== 1. thread isolation ====");
int threads = 3;
CountDownLatch countDownLatch = new CountDownLatch(threads);
InnerClass innerClass = new InnerClass();
for (int i = 1; i <= threads; i++) {
new Thread(() -> {
for (int j = 0; j < 4; j++) {
innerClass.add(String.valueOf(j));
innerClass.print();
}
innerClass.set("hello world");
countDownLatch.countDown();
}, "thread - " + i).start();
}
countDownLatch.await();
}
/**
* initialValue只会在当前线程第一次get且没有值时触发。
*/
public static void testInitialValue() throws InterruptedException {
System.out.println("\n==== 2. initialValue per thread ====");
ThreadLocal<StringBuilder> local = new ThreadLocal<StringBuilder>() {
@Override
protected StringBuilder initialValue() {
System.out.printf("%s init value\n", Thread.currentThread().getName());
return new StringBuilder(Thread.currentThread().getName());
}
};
Runnable task = () -> {
System.out.printf("%s first get: %s\n", Thread.currentThread().getName(), local.get());
System.out.printf("%s second get: %s\n", Thread.currentThread().getName(), local.get());
};
Thread threadA = new Thread(task, "thread-A");
Thread threadB = new Thread(task, "thread-B");
threadA.start();
threadB.start();
threadA.join();
threadB.join();
}
/**
* set/get/remove是ThreadLocal最常用的生命周期。
*/
public static void testSetGetRemove() {
System.out.println("\n==== 3. set get remove ====");
ThreadLocal<String> local = new ThreadLocal<String>() {
@Override
protected String initialValue() {
return "init";
}
};
System.out.println("first get: " + local.get());
local.set("changed");
System.out.println("after set: " + local.get());
local.remove();
System.out.println("after remove, get again: " + local.get());
}
/**
* 原理要点:值不是存在ThreadLocal对象里,而是存在当前线程的ThreadLocalMap里。
* ThreadLocal实例本身作为key,所以同一个线程可以给不同ThreadLocal保存不同值。
*/
public static void testThreadLocalAsMapKey() {
System.out.println("\n==== 4. ThreadLocal instance as key ====");
ThreadLocal<String> userLocal = new ThreadLocal<String>();
ThreadLocal<String> traceLocal = new ThreadLocal<String>();
userLocal.set("user-1001");
traceLocal.set("trace-abc");
System.out.printf("same thread:%s, userLocal:%s, traceLocal:%s\n",
Thread.currentThread().getName(),
userLocal.get(),
traceLocal.get());
userLocal.remove();
traceLocal.remove();
}
/**
* 线程池会复用线程;如果任务结束后不remove,后续任务可能读到上一个任务遗留的值。
*/
public static void testThreadPoolShouldRemove() throws InterruptedException {
System.out.println("\n==== 5. thread pool should remove ====");
ThreadLocal<String> requestIdLocal = new ThreadLocal<String>();
ExecutorService executorService = Executors.newSingleThreadExecutor();
executorService.execute(() -> {
requestIdLocal.set("request-1");
System.out.printf("%s set value: %s\n",
Thread.currentThread().getName(),
requestIdLocal.get());
});
executorService.execute(() -> {
System.out.printf("%s read old value: %s\n",
Thread.currentThread().getName(),
requestIdLocal.get());
requestIdLocal.remove();
});
executorService.execute(() -> System.out.printf("%s after remove: %s\n",
Thread.currentThread().getName(),
requestIdLocal.get()));
executorService.shutdown();
executorService.awaitTermination(3, TimeUnit.SECONDS);
}
/**
* 验证ThreadLocal中0x61c88647这个hash增量的分布效果。
* ThreadLocalMap长度是2的幂,定位下标时使用 hash & (len - 1)。
*/
public static void testHashIncrementDistribution() {
System.out.println("\n==== 6. hash increment distribution ====");
int hashIncrement = 0x61c88647;
printHashIndexSequence(hashIncrement, 16);
printHashIndexSequence(hashIncrement, 32);
}
private static void printHashIndexSequence(int hashIncrement, int len) {
int hash = 0;
System.out.printf("len = %d, HASH_INCREMENT & (len - 1) = %d\n",
len,
hashIncrement & (len - 1));
for (int i = 0; i < len; i++) {
int index = hash & (len - 1);
System.out.printf("%2d -> hash: 0x%08x, index: %2d\n", i, hash, index);
hash += hashIncrement;
}
}
private static class InnerClass {
public void add(String newStr) {
//利用Counter类来实例化StringBuilder
StringBuilder stringBuilder = Counter.counter.get();
//将newStr存进ThreadLocal里
Counter.counter.set(stringBuilder.append(newStr));
}
/**
* 打印ThreadLocal的信息
*/
public void print() {
System.out.printf("Thread name:%s , ThreadLocal hashcode:%s, Instance hashcode:%s, Value:%s\n",
Thread.currentThread().getName(),
Counter.counter.hashCode(),
Counter.counter.get().hashCode(),
Counter.counter.get().toString());
}
public void set(String word) {
Counter.counter.set(new StringBuilder(word));
System.out.printf("Set, Thread name:%s , ThreadLocal hashcode:%s, Instance hashcode:%s, Value:%s\n",
Thread.currentThread().getName(),
Counter.counter.hashCode(),
Counter.counter.get().hashCode(),
Counter.counter.get().toString());
}
}
private static class Counter {
private static ThreadLocal<StringBuilder> counter = ThreadLocal.withInitial(StringBuilder::new);
}
}
